Transaction 5158206ba3b46b832051ab3084c1173868a508b7602a4ef4cc79a2aa66247923
1 Input
2 Outputs
- 5158206ba3b46b832051ab3084c1173868a508b7602a4ef4cc79a2aa66247923:0
- 5158206ba3b46b832051ab3084c1173868a508b7602a4ef4cc79a2aa66247923:1
value 7206960
address 1PbnE1ARGNGgVHdQszLgfTibWF6PsTpDtR
value 8411000
address 36tqZK3e68NvX2WRCebHPjMdZGHDdUJn9z